Clinical data of four recipients with ischemic-type biliary lesion after ABO-incompatible adult living donor liver transplantation

Case No. No. of pre-LT PE Post-LT isoagglutinin peak titer (IgM/IgG) No. of post-LT PE Post-LT infection Post-LT Liver Bx day Pathology of liver Bx LOS after LT (d) ITBL free time (d) Tx for ITBL Tx period for ITBL (mo) Outcome of ITBL tx Patient's survival Patient's survival time (mo)
2 1 1:4/1:8 0 No 27 ACR 35 90 PTBD 12 Graft failure Dead 14
12 5 1:256/1:512 4 No 22 NSI 28 45 PTBD 5 Graft dysfunction, PVT Alive 33
14 4 1:16/1:128 4 No 27 AMR 51 60 PTBD 11 Normal graft function Alive 31
19 0 1:32/1:32 0 No 25 NSI 43 112 PTBD 20 Graft dysfunction Alive 23

ITBL: Ischemic-type biliary lesion; ABO-I ALDLT: ABO-incompatible adult living donor liver transplantation; LT: Liver transplantation; PE: Plasma exchange; Bx: Biopsy; LOS: Length of hospital stay; Tx: Treatment; ACR: Acute cellular rejection; NSI: Non-specific inflammation; AMR: Antibody-mediated rejection; PTBD: Percutaneous transhepatic biliary drainage; PVT: Portal vein thrombosis.
